The effect of the degree of cold working (58 – 71%), annealing holding time and temperature in the range 185 – 265°C on recrystallization kinetics for aluminum alloy 7075 are studied. Isothermal recrystallization kinetics are analyzed within the framework of the Johnson – Mehl – Avrami – Kolmogorov equation.
